czpx.net
当前位置:首页 >> C split函数 >>

C split函数

#include #include // 将str字符以spl分割,存于dst中,并返回子字符串数量int split(char dst[][80], char* str, const char* spl){ int n = 0; char *result = NULL; result = strtok(str, spl); while( result != NULL ) { strcpy(dst[n++], r...

第一种方法: string s=abcdeabcdeabcde; string[] sArray=s.Split('c') ; foreach(string i in sArray) Console.WriteLine(i.ToString()); 输出下面的结果: ab deab deab de 第二种方法: 我们看到了结果是以一个指定的字符进行的分割。使用另...

有的,在string库文件中有char *strtok( char *str1, const char *str2 );应用方法如下, #include #include //程序功能用"&"作为分隔符,结果输出“今天是”、“2015年”、“6月”、“8日”、“星期一” int main() { char str[] = "今天是&2015年&6月&8...

这个是用c++写的不过和c的原理也差不多我运行过了,有什么问题再问吧,c不知道能否运行,不过现在c/c++程序设计试验系统通常都有嵌套c++,你打开c界面时单击vc6.0创建一个项目运行就可以了。 #include using namespace std; char** split(char p...

这个,搜索一下应该很多吧。。 帮你找了一个,目测没什么好优化的,但注意要include void split(const string& src, const string& separator, vector& dest) { string str = src; string substring; string::size_type start = 0, index; do { ...

c++ 是比较底层的 不跟 JAVA C#一样 什么都是一句话 底层的东西要自己实现 可以从内存中 学到更多。强大之处只有你学通才知道。 不要用高级语言的眼光 来看C++。C++ 既底层,又有面向对象 你用第三方库 boost 什么都有。任何其他语言高级的封装 ...

因为在原本的C中就有和split函数具有相似功能的函数的,就是 头文件中所包含的 strtok函数,函数原型如下: char * strtok ( char * str, const char * delimiters ); 其中str是待分割的字符串,delimiters是一个由分隔符组成的字符串。样例代码...

1、函数描述 返回基于 0 的一维数组,其中包含指定数目的子字符串。 2、函数语法 Split(expression[, delimiter[, count[, start]]]) 3、参数描述 ①expression 必眩字符串表达式,包含子字符串和分隔符。如果 expression 为零长度字符串,Split ...

用strtok函数实现吧。 void split( char **arr, char *str, const char *del)//字符分割函数的简单定义和实现 { char *s =NULL; s=strtok(str,del); while(s != NULL) { *arr++ = s; s = strtok(NULL,del); } } int main() { int i; char *myArr...

1. 函数解释: 将一个字符串按照某个子字符串分割成字符数组。 Function Split(Expression As String, [Delimiter], [Limit As Long = -1], [Compare As VbCompareMethod = vbBinaryCompare]) Member of VBA.Strings Split a string into an arr...

网站首页 | 网站地图
All rights reserved Powered by www.czpx.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com